WSP are seeking an enthusiastic and talented engineers at a variety of grades to join the Roads team based in Wales, in either our Cardiff or Wrexham offices.

Your role will be at the heart of our high performing team, using your project management skills and expertise to help us continue delivering projects effectively and efficiently for a diverse range of sectors, clients and projects through all stages of the project life cycle.

You could find yourself managing the delivery of projects including strategic network improvements, major and minor highway maintenance and asset renewals, active travel and public transport infrastructure, road safety interventions, as well as public realm initiatives. Our well-established client base includes Welsh Government, Transport for Wales, North & Mid Wales Trunk Road Agent, South Wales Trunk Road Agent, and Welsh local authorities.

A Little More About Your Role…

You will be leading day to day technical delivery of highway consultancy services to support our clients through all stages of the project life-cycle from feasibility and concept design through to planning, detailed design, and construction. This role will be client facing and the successful candidate will be able to demonstrate a track record of delivery of schemes in either the local or national transport arena. Dependent upon the grade at which you are applicable, the role will involve either leading on or contributing to the following:

  • Managing projects to ensure coordination and compatibility of multi-disciplinary inputs on projects of varying scale, complexity and value.
  • Liaising with our clients, developing strong trusted relationships, proactively managing their expectations and comprehensively advising them.
  • Undertake project technical lead and reviewer roles
  • Using your technical ability and experience to support others to maximise their personal contribution to project/team goals.
  • Prepare fee proposals and manage budgets for individual projects.
  • Be responsible for the development and delivery of discrete and overall project solutions.
  • Lead and manage other staff members in the delivery of design drawings, standard construction details, specifications and bill of quantities, supporting the preparation of tender packages.
  • Responsible for compliance with Health & Safety and Environmental Legislation and inhouse quality assurance standards/processes.
  • Be actively involved with team resource coordination, supporting the setup of teams and pitting the right people in the right roles.
What We Will Be Looking For You To Demonstrate…
  • Relevant knowledge and experience of highway design and/or drainage systems at various stages of the project life cycle. Specific experience in the following areas is advantageous: road geometry, roundabouts, at-grade and grade separated junctions, inclusive active travel, highway drainage systems, road restraint systems, traffic sign and road marking design.
  • Demonstratable and relevant experience in leading a single or multiple design disciplines of in relevant projects (i.e. road, public transport, active travel, public real and/or private development).
  • The ability to use, direct and/or check the design outputs created in relevant softwares including but not limited to Autodesk Civils 3D, and/or, Bentley OpenRoads Designer, InfoDrainage, PDS.
  • Proactively manages change on tasks/projects, clearly communicating potential impacts on programme, cost, and quality.
  • Good communication, client/stakeholder management and interpersonal skills are essential.
  • Chartered Civil Engineer or an Incorporated Engineer with extensive post professional qualification experience, or working towards achieving this.
  • A thorough understanding and application of the relevant design codes such as the Design Manual for Roads & Bridges, Manual for Streets, TSRGD, Local Authority design guidance and are well versed in the preparation of drawings for contract documentation and technical approvals including the application of departures from standard.
  • Experience of complying with Designers Duties under CDM regulations.

Please note that the above will be scalable to the grade at which you would be applying for within the range Assistant Engineer – Principal Engineer.
